How Every Case Matters with the Saratoga County Public Defender's Office Actually Works

At its core, Every Case Matters with the Saratoga County Public Defender's Office refers to a commitment to provide legal representation and support for individuals who qualify for public defense services. When someone is charged with a crime but cannot afford a private attorney, the office steps in to ensure they have professional legal assistance. This includes handling arraignments, reviewing evidence, negotiating plea agreements when appropriate, and representing clients in trial if necessary. By taking on these cases, the office helps balance the scales between the state and the individual.

The process typically begins with an eligibility screening, where factors such as income, case complexity, and potential consequences are considered. Not every matter automatically qualifies for full representation, but the office aims to provide meaningful guidance whenever possible. For example, a person facing misdemeanor charges may receive advice, document preparation, or limited court support, depending on available resources. Through each step, the focus remains on protecting constitutional rights and ensuring that procedures are followed correctly. This approach reflects the idea that even routine cases deserve careful attention.

What Types of Cases Does the Office Handle?

The office typically handles a wide range of criminal matters, including misdemeanors and felonies, depending on staffing and resources. Cases may involve traffic offenses, drug charges, property disputes, and more serious allegations. The defining factor is whether a person qualifies financially for public defense rather than the specific nature of the charge.

How Can Someone Determine if They Qualify for Services?

Eligibility is generally based on income thresholds, household size, and the potential penalty associated with the case. There are standardized guidelines used to assess financial need, and applicants are asked to provide documentation such as pay stubs, tax records, or proof of government assistance. The process is designed to be straightforward, though decisions are made on a case-by-case basis.

Does Working with the Office Carry Any Stigma?

Public defense is a constitutional right, and using these services does not imply guilt or irresponsibility. Many people from all backgrounds require legal support due to financial constraints or complex circumstances. Choosing to work with defenders is a practical decision aimed at protecting one's interests within the legal system.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common myth is that public defense is a second-best option compared to private representation. In reality, public defenders are licensed attorneys with the same legal obligations to their clients as private counsel. They often manage large caseloads but are bound by professional standards to provide competent representation. Another misunderstanding is that accepting public defense means losing control over one’s case, when in fact clients work closely with their defenders to make key decisions.
